Spicy Tomato Mussels and Shrimp Linguine with a Squeeze of Lemon

Created by: Howcan Team

Ingredients

  • 1 pound of linguine
  • 2 pounds of mussels, cleaned and debearded
  • 1 pound of large sh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• 2 tablespoons of olive oil
  • 1 onion, finely chopped
  • 4 cloves of gar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on of red pepper flakes
  • 1 can (28 ounces) of crushed tomatoes
  • 1/2 cup of white wine
  • 1/4 cup of chopped fresh parsley
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 1 lemon, cut into wedges

Instructions

  •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Cook the linguine according to the package instructions until al dente. Drain and set aside.
  • In a large pot or Dutch oven,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and cook until softened, about 5 minutes.
  • Add the minced garlic and red pepper flakes to the pot, and cook for an additional 1-2 minutes until fragrant.
  • Pour in the crushed tomatoes and white wine, and bring the mixture to a simmer.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
  • Add the cleaned mussels to the pot, cover, and cook for 5 minutes, or until the mussels have opened. Discard any mussels that do not open.
  • Stir in the shrimp and cook for an additional 3-4 minutes, or until the shrimp are pink and opaque.
  • Add the cooked linguine to the pot and toss to coat the pasta in the spicy tomato sauce.
  • Sprinkle the chopped parsley over the dish and give it a final stir.
  • Divide the Spicy Tomato Mussels and Shrimp Linguine among serving bowls, and serve with lemon wedges on the side for squeezing over the pasta before enjoying.

The Spicy Tomato Mussels and Shrimp Linguine is a tantalizing seafood pasta dish that originated in the coastal regions of Italy. This delectable dish features succulent mussels and plump shrimp, cooked in a rich and zesty tomato sauce, infused with a kick of spicy flavors. The addition of a squeeze of fresh lemon adds a burst of citrusy brightness, elevating the dish to a whole new level of deliciousness. Renowned chefs in Italian coastal towns, such as Positano and Sicily, have perfected this recipe, infusing it with their own unique culinary flair. For the best version of this dish, seek out restaurants with access to fresh, high-quality seafood and ripe, flavorful tomatoes. The key to achieving the perfect balance of flavors lies in the quality of the ingredients, especially the freshness of the seafood and the tanginess of the tomatoes. While the traditional recipe calls for linguine, some chefs may offer a creative twist by using other pasta varieties, such as fettuccine or tagliatelle, to add a different texture to the dish. Whether enjoyed in a charming Italian trattoria or prepared at home, this dish is a true celebration of the bounties of the sea, infused with the warmth and vibrancy of Mediterranean flavors.
